Opicapone, with the Chemical Abstracts Service (CAS) registry number 923287-50-7, is a pharmacological compound used in the treatment of Parkinson’s disease. Here is a description of Opicapone:
Chemical Structure: Opicapone(CAS 923287-50-7) is a synthetic compound with a relatively simple chemical structure. It belongs to a class of drugs known as COMT (catechol-O-methyltransferase) inhibitors. Its chemical structure includes carbon, hydrogen, oxygen, and nitrogen atoms arranged in a specific pattern.
Pharmacological Significance: Opicapone(CAS 923287-50-7) is primarily used in the management of Parkinson’s disease, a neurodegenerative disorder characterized by the loss of dopamine-producing cells in the brain. Dopamine is a neurotransmitter that plays a crucial role in motor control and coordination.
Mechanism of Action: Opicapone(CAS 923287-50-7) works by inhibiting the enzyme COMT, which is responsible for the breakdown of dopamine in the body. By inhibiting COMT, Opicapone helps to increase and prolong the availability of dopamine in the brain, which can improve motor function and reduce the motor symptoms of Parkinson’s disease.
Use in Combination Therapy: Opicapone is often used in combination with other medications commonly prescribed for Parkinson’s disease, such as levodopa. Levodopa is a precursor to dopamine and is a standard treatment for managing the motor symptoms of Parkinson’s disease. Opicapone extends the duration of action of levodopa, which can lead to smoother and more consistent symptom control.
Clinical Application: Opicapone is typically taken orally in the form of tablets. It is a once-daily medication that can help reduce the number of daily doses of levodopa required to manage Parkinson’s symptoms, which may lead to improved patient adherence and better symptom control.
